Rig Veda 6.12.6: Mandala 6, Sukta 12, Mantra 6

Sukta 6.12

Rishi: Bharadvāja Bārhaspatya (traditional)
Devata: Agni
Chandas: Triṣṭubh

स त्वं नो अर्वन्निदाया विश्वेभिरग्ने अग्निभिरिधानः । वेषि रायो वि यासि दुच्छुना मदेम शतहिमाः सुवीराः ॥

Sanskrit recitationRig Veda 6.12.6

sá tváṃ no arvan nidā́yā viśvébhir agne agníbhir idhānáḥ | véṣi rāyó ví yāsi ducchúnā mádema śatá-himāḥ su-vīrāḥ ||

فأنتَ لنا، يا أغني، جوادُ المسير، مُتَّقِدٌ بكلِّ النيران؛ تقودُنا إلى فيوضِ الغنى، وتفصلُ وتطردُ سبيلَ السوء. فلتكن لنا بهجةٌ، نعيشُ مئةَ شتاءٍ، أغنياءَ بقوّةِ الأبطال (سُڤِيرا).
